Exam grading: When grading, we focusing on evaluating your level of understanding, based on
what you have written out for each problem. For that reason, you should make your work clear,
and provide any necessary explanation. In many cases, a correct numerical answer with no
explanation will not receive full credit, and a clearly explained solution with an incorrect numerical
answer will receive close to full credit. CIRCLE YOUR FINAL ANSWER.
If an answer to a question depends on a result from a previous section that you are unsure of, be
sure to write out as much of the solution as you can using symbols before plugging in any numbers,
that way you will still receive the majority of credit for the problem, even if your previous answer
was numerically incorrect.

3. Calculate the capacitance of the capacitor in Fig. 3 (using the definition of capacitance): a
parallel plate capacitor with two dielectric layers. Show that the overall capacitance C is equal to
the series combination of the capacitances of the individual layers, C1 and C2, namely
𝐶1 𝐶2
𝐶=
𝐶1 + 𝐶2
where
𝐴 𝐴
𝐶1 = 𝜀1 , 𝐶2 = 𝜀2 .
𝑑1 𝑑2
